The Solo Offshore Racing Club made a visit to WSC on Saturday night 12 May. They are a group of sailors based in the Solent who race their boats single-handed in a series of off-shore races. The first leg from the Solent on Friday night was in very light winds making it a tortuous trip and several boats turned back. Those who carried on arrived in Weymouth, mostly under motor, during Saturday afternoon.

The fleet had a supper and prizegiving in the club and headed off to their bunks for a welcome few hours sleep. In lovely sunshine on Sunday morning the fleet joined the WSC cruiser fleet in the bay. The club race team assisted with their start from Viking III. With some luck a welcome breeze filled in from the south west and 18 boats crossed the start line for the return leg to the Solent.

It was a magnificent sight of fast boats with committed sailors, and in no time at all they were out of sight. The wind, we have heard was good and they made a fast passage. But you might like to see what happened to one unfortunate sailor. https://www.facebook.com/sorcsolo/
Our own fleet fared better with a good race and no incidents, to complete the Spring Series. Winner of the Class 3 was J90 with Richard Woof and Class 4 Effusion with Mark Talbot.
